Tenaha ISD and the Shelby County VFW Post join forces to support and assist local Veterans who may be in need within our community.
The Veterans of Foreign Wars of the United States is a nonprofit veterans service organization comprised of eligible veterans and military service members from the active, guard and reserve forces. At it's core, the VFW strives to:
*Always put the interests of members first
*Treat donors as partners in their cause
*Promote patriotism
*Honor military service
*Ensure the care of veterans and their families
*Serve our communities
*Promote a positive image of the VFW
*Respect the diversity of veteran opinions
Research has shown that our Veterans struggle with a host of issues once returning home, and the VFW and Tenaha ISD would like to help those in need locate the appropriate services. The VFW membership is FREE to Veterans for the first year and $35 following; however, financial strain should not be a reason for any Veteran to do without services. The Shelby County VFW and it's current members are willing to assist in any way necessary to locate these Veterans and give them the support they so greatly deserve.
Statistics have shown, according to the National Veteran Suicide Annual Prevention Report, that nearly 17.5 Veterans succumb to suicide daily. In addition to medical services, mental health is also an issue that severely plaques our Veteran population with 1 in every 4 veterans suffering from some type of mental illness. The VFW post has relationships with providers who specialize in all of these services and can help support our Veterans in need.
